Importing illustrator pdfs into photoshop sometimes won't allow me to open and check resolution?

Here's the scenario:
Customer sends me an illustrator file with an embedded image. I need to check the resolution of the image to see see if it is high resolution enough for print. I delete all art but the image in illustrator and then save that file as a pdf with the illustrator default.
I drag that pdf file into photoshop where I get the "Import PDF" dialog box. I know if I select the "Pages" button, then the resolution and color that appears in the dialog box are not the true specifications for the image. I have to select the "Images" button and open the file from there HOWEVER sometimes this option is not available and the "open" button is grayed out. I have yet to figure out why this happens on some of the pdf files I've saved from Illustrator.
This is the only way I have found to check resolutions on embedded files where I do not have the actual linked graphic. Does anyone have any ideas? Thanks for any help!

Just check the resolution in Illustrator instead of exporting a PDF to check in Photoshop.
If the image only is selected then the resolution is displayed in Control bar.
It may be in a nest of groups so either double-click repeatedly on the image until you've drilled down to it or select it in the Layers panel where the disclosure triangles will give access to it.

  • Open Photoshop image from PDF into Photoshop and change cmyk text to 100% black

    when I have a supplied PDF file that has cmyk text, I open the image in Photoshop but I don't know how to change the cmyk text (some very small and some large) to 100% Black. I used to know the short cut key to do this but I can't remember. I used to use the marque tool then use a short cut key that would knock the cmy out of the k. Can some one please tell me how I can achieve this in a flattened photoshop file opened from PDF into Photoshop. Thanks

    One way to do this:
    Use a hue/saturation adjustment layer, click the Colorize box and drag the Lightness slider to -100. The black will go to C:0, M:0 Y:0, K:100. I'm not aware of a shortcut for this, perhaps someone more informed could help there. You would only want to apply it to the text, clipped to a separate text layer ideally, but if your file is already flattened you could apply it via a selection/masking.
